MnO<sub>2</sub> nanosheets as saturable absorbers for a Q-switched fiber laser

Abstract

Manganese oxide nanosheets (MnO 2 NSs) with two-dimensional formation and typically ultrathin thickness have gained a great deal of attention due to their excellent physical and chemical properties. However, the potential capability of MnO 2 NSs in laser application has been rarely explored. Here, we first report the MnO 2 NSs as the saturable absorber (SA) for generating Q-switched pulsed laser. The MnO 2 NSs–based SA not only shows a broadband absorption, but also possesses nonlinear saturable absorption feature. By integrating the MnO 2 NSs-SA into an erbium-doped fiber laser cavity, a stable passively Q-switched operation at central wavelength of ∼1558 nm was realized with a threshold pump power of 220 mW, and 1.26 μs pulse width with a repetition rate of 92.35 kHz was obtained. Our results indicate that the MnO 2 NSs can serve as promising candidates for constructing optical pulsed lasers.
